We too the BART in from SFO and was traveling in with 5 people. It may be more cost efficient and quicker to take Uber into the city. Each ticket cost $8.95 to get to Embarcedero. It also said it was going to Fisherman’s Wharf but nope, much further away. We ended up taking an Uber to the hotel from the Embarcedero stop which costs $28 (the Uber estimate from SFO – hotel said $60 approx). Lesson learned but we got some nice views of the city and architecture and layout of the streets of SF. 😉

Lake Tahoe is a great choice since it’s only a short flight (approximately 1 hour from Orange County, CA) to take in the great outdoors, and also rotate with the boys to go to the casinos.

We haven’t taken JetBlue since we left for London so decided on this airline based on them flying out of Long Beach airport – small and nicely renovated airport plus a great price point. They knocked it out of the ballpark with lovely, efficient service, good drinks and snacks. Alcoholic beverages were $7 (good selection of beer). #jetblue #love

Got a rental car and of course had to do a stop at Costco – super close from Reno airport.

  • Traveler’s tip: Bring your own car seat if you want to make sure it’s clean! We also decided to buy another one we wouldn’t mind getting tossed around during transit.
  • Evenflo (toddler booster seat) 
  • car seat cover – this one is great (no wheels) and was only $9.

    📷: Traveler’s tip – request a crib (they usually roll) instead of a pack n’ play – so much cleaner! Ask for some flat sheets/fleece blankets to place on the hotel room floor if you have a crawler in the house. Bring also a crib fitted sheet if you’re worried about their sheets on your baby’s soft skin.  P.S. Addison just pulled herself up for the first time here (9 months).

    Seriously, it’s been a roller coaster ride getting this breastfeeding down. The art of supply and demand with production of milk is definitely a work in progress and it has been rough with engorged and clogged milk ducts (thankfully, no mastitis).

    I didn’t give much of a try to nursing my first and opted to pump and supplement with formula as I didn’t have much milk after a month.  Now I understand why I didn’t have much – the contact with nursing seems to be play a huge factor to building your milk production.  The sounds (cries) my babe makes now even causes my boobs to tingle and milk come out! WHOA, our body is crazy on what it does. 😯

    This time around I decided my goal was to nurse and pump to maintain my sanity in saving time on cleaning/sterilizing the pump and bottles (Ok, I’m being lazy but that’s like 10 minutes of extra sleep in!).  My hubs is thinking the big savings on not spending money on formula. 💲💲
